I worked with infants for a number of years so have an advantage. I already know which bottles tend to leak and which ones are a PITA to clean, what swings work better then others, etc. So the registry wasn't hard for me.
That being said, start with the big stuff you know you will need. Crib, stroller, car seat. None of those need to be the most expensive either. Find ones you like the look and feel of then check the reviews. Then add some diapers. I prefer the Pampers Swaddlers so made so those got added so people know. Not going to turn down any diapers we are given but prefer them. Since we are doing cloth, I don't need too many disposables to didn't add too many to the registry.
